About This Home

Big Price adjustment! Welcome to this moveinready bungalow in the heart of SoBro, one of Indianapolis' most exciting and fast growing neighborhoods. This home is ideally located between the Monon Trail and the Nickel Plate Trail-offering some of the best biking, walking, and outdoor access in the city. The fully renovated 2bedroom, 1bath interior features brand new Pergo flooring throughout, recessed lighting, fresh paint, and a modern kitchen with new cabinets, butcher block countertops, shelves, hardware, and sink. Major updates include a roof just two years old, updated windows, and durable Hardie Board siding on the front and back. Relax on the inviting front porch and enjoy a vibrant area filled with ongoing renovations, shopping, dining, and nightlife. A great opportunity to own a stylish home in a walkable, bike friendly, and highly sought after location. NOTE: Original active list price was $258,000. The $235,5K number was pre-market while renovation was ongoing.
